Price-to-Book of 23.8x: Is it justified?

Cogent Biosciences trades at a Price-to-Book (P/B) ratio of 23.8x, which puts its valuation well above both its direct peers and the broader industry averages. With the last close at $32.46, investors are effectively paying a significant premium versus peers for each dollar of net assets in the company.

The price-to-book ratio measures how much investors are willing to pay for each dollar of a company's net assets. For biotechs, this metric is often scrutinized due to high research expenses and frequent unprofitability. Such a high valuation suggests considerable market optimism about future prospects.

Cogent's P/B ratio stands far above the US Biotechs industry average of just 2.5x and also exceeds the peer group average of 3.9x. These comparisons highlight a valuation multiple that is dramatically above sector norms, raising questions about whether the current price reflects future expectations or excessive enthusiasm.

Result: Price-to-Book of 23.8x (OVERVALUED)

However, investors should note the lack of current revenue and ongoing net losses. These factors could quickly shift sentiment if progress stalls.
